Output 6c703db7eff5a56e2294b63bb16beabe4afcb83136d534fca04c30447e83aa0f:3

value
41224
script pubkey
OP_0 OP_PUSHBYTES_20 8445d872392dfb8a5dbc3c03827934089212015d
address
bc1qs3zasu3e9hac5hdu8spcy7f5pzfpyq2aq237a7
transaction
6c703db7eff5a56e2294b63bb16beabe4afcb83136d534fca04c30447e83aa0f
confirmations
148
spent
true